Description | 1. Humphrey Maysmor of Glan y Llyn in the parish of Llan Uwch y Llyn, co. Merioneth, gent., eldest son and heir of Humphrey Maysmor, late of Bottegir, co. Denbigh, gent., deceased, by Catherine, his wife, deceased, sister and co-heir of Gwen, late wife of John Foulkes of Henblas, in the parish of Eglwysfach, co. Denbigh, gent. and grand daughter of Hugh Edwards late of Erethlyn, deceased; Lewis Williams of Havodwryd in the parish of Penmachno, co. Caernarvon, gent., grandson and heir of John Williams, late of Bodnod ucha in the parish of Eglwysfach, co. Denbigh, deceased, and Lowry, his wife, deceased, eldest daughter of the said Hugh Edwards; and Elizabeth Hughes of Bwlch in the parish of Llansaintfraid Glan Conwy, co. Denbigh, widow, youngest daughter of the said Hugh Edwards.
2. Rev. David Maurice, rector of Festiniog, co. Merioneth, clerk.
3. John Foulkes of Henblas, Eglwysfach, co.Denbigh, gent.
Attested Copy Release of a messuage, tenement and lands in the township of Bodnod in the parish of Eglwysfach called Tu yn y Nant and closes thereto belonging called Kefn y Maes, Cae du ucha, Cae du issa, Erw bant, y fron ucha, y fron ganol, y fron issa, Talar Dansie, Cae Gwair, alias Clwt Rhedin, y Goppi above the House, Cae'r Skubor o'r Cae'r Wern issa, Rhewiniog issa, Rhewiniog ucha, Dryll Cae wern ganol, Cae newydd, Cae coch and Gwerglodd Cae newydd: and another messuage and tenement in Bodnod called Pant y March and closes thereto belonging called Cae pant y march, Yr accar, Cae Wern ucha and Cae'r moch. Consideration : £800. |
